The tide-table widget in the Saltmere app pulls predictions from our harmonic service and caches them per station for 24 hours. When reviewing changes, check that timezone handling stays in station-local time and that the cache key includes the datum setting. Rendering is pure; all fetching lives in the provider layer. The data-flow diagram and review checklist are kept on the internal page.

runbook for yadup-fahif: https://jira.qorvelcorp.internal/spaces/spaces/spaces/b46212397071

// Constants for the Wrenfield thumbnail generation queue.
// New team members: this worker pulls upload events from the Sable
// broker, renders thumbnails at three sizes, and writes them to the
// media cache. Concurrency is capped to protect the image service,
// and retries use exponential backoff with jitter. Changing any of
// these values requires a load test first. The current tuning
// constants are defined below.

limits module of kajop-fahaf:
RATE_LIMITS = {
    "ulaael": 5,
    "zorath": 2,
    "wenix": 5,
    "oliwyn": 5,
}

Welcome to on-call for Pruneling, our stale-branch cleanup bot. It scans the Hollowfern repos nightly and deletes branches with no commits in ninety days, after posting a warning three days prior. If someone reports a branch deleted in error, don't panic: Pruneling archives everything to cold storage for six months. Restores go through the archive CLI, which first asks you to unlock the restore keyring. That keyring accepts only the recovery passphrase shown below.

vault phrase of yaguf-hahaf = druath-holix

## Artifact Signing — SDK Parity Notes (Weekly Sync)

Kestrel SDK for Android reached parity with the Swift client this sprint: offline queueing, batched telemetry, and retry semantics now match. Both SDKs ship as signed artifacts from the same pipeline. Remaining gap: background sync throttling, targeted next sprint. Verify both release bundles before tagging. Both artifacts validate against the shared signing key below.

signing key of kawig-fafog = bky19_6Fypv1qws7J8qJtaYjX